技术文摘
如何在oracle中导入dmp文件
如何在oracle中导入dmp文件
在Oracle数据库管理中,导入dmp文件是一项常见且重要的操作。dmp文件作为Oracle数据库的备份文件,存储着数据库中的各种对象和数据。下面将详细介绍在Oracle中导入dmp文件的步骤。
确保你的环境配置正确。要导入dmp文件,需要安装并配置好Oracle客户端或数据库服务器。要明确导入dmp文件所需的权限,通常需要具有足够的系统权限,比如DBA权限。
接下来,我们有两种常见的导入方式:命令行导入和使用图形化工具导入。
命令行导入主要使用impdp(数据泵导入)或imp(传统导入)命令。如果是使用数据泵导入(impdp),第一步要创建一个目录对象,这是为了让Oracle知道dmp文件的存放位置。使用如下语句创建目录:CREATE DIRECTORY dump_dir AS 'C:\dmp_files';,这里的路径要根据实际情况修改。然后,赋予相应的用户对该目录的读写权限:GRANT READ, WRITE ON DIRECTORY dump_dir TO your_username;。准备工作完成后,使用impdp命令进行导入,例如:impdp your_username/your_password DIRECTORY=dump_dir DUMPFILE=your_file.dmp SCHEMAS=your_schema;,其中your_username和your_password是用户名和密码,your_file.dmp是dmp文件名,your_schema是要导入的模式。
传统导入(imp)命令相对简单,直接在命令行输入imp your_username/your_password file=your_file.dmp full=y,full=y表示导入整个dmp文件。但需要注意的是,imp命令在高版本的Oracle中可能存在一些限制。
使用图形化工具导入则更加直观。以Oracle SQL Developer为例,打开该工具并连接到目标数据库。在菜单栏中选择“导入”选项,按照向导提示,选择dmp文件所在路径,并设置相应的导入参数,如目标模式、是否覆盖现有对象等,最后点击“完成”即可开始导入过程。
在导入dmp文件过程中,可能会遇到权限不足、文件路径错误、版本兼容性等问题。这时需要仔细检查配置和参数,确保导入操作的顺利进行。掌握在Oracle中导入dmp文件的方法,能够帮助数据库管理员高效地进行数据迁移、恢复和管理工作。
TAGS: Oracle数据库 数据导入方法 oracle导入_dmp文件 dmp文件处理
- Subversion在Windows和Linux下安装区别的经验总结
- Subversion1.5.5与Apache2.2.9在Windows下完美结合的深入剖析
- HTML 5时代 Flash仍占半壁江山
- Subversion密码远程修改工具浅探
- C#实现Oracle数据库镜像与还原的详细解析
- CSS 3五项你应知晓的新技术
- Subversion升级问题浅析
- Subversion1.4.5与Apache2.2.6完美结合
- Windows Embedded Standard 7 领航嵌入式未来
- Subversion1.4.4在Apache2.2系列中的配置简析
- Java对象序列化缓存的有趣问题
- Subversion合并全程剖析:简单介绍一
- Subversion与TortoiseSVN在Windows下构建SVN版本控制的方法
- MyEclipse Subversion环境建立内幕揭秘
- Subversion合并全程剖析:简单介绍二